Cfg isn't meant to recognise any "usbloader" folder. Perhaps you are talking about "usb-loader", the directory that will be chosen as the base directory if there is a config.txt file inside of it?

So it is correctly named then? With the hyphen? And it is in the SD root directory? And it does have a file called config.txt in it? And it is a FAT partition?

If the answer to all of those questions is yes, then how do you know it is not recognising it? What exactly isn't working and what do you expect?
